About Sri Arakkal Kadappurathu Bhagavathi Temple in Madappally/Vadakara-2, Vadakara

Devotees of this locality believe that this temple is about 700 years old. This temple belongs to ’MUKAYA’ community populated mainly at Madappally and Korapuzha in Kozhikode District . Though this is a community temple, Festivals are celebrated with the participation and co-operation of all irrespective of Caste, Creed or religion. Ezhava (Thiyya) community has this right of Thandan. The age old friendly and cordial relationship with the Muslims is still continuing. There is a Lotus Pond connected with the temple close to the sea. It is wonderful to note that though the pond is only 30mts away from the sea, the water in it is free form salt and plenty of lotus bloom every year. Main Goddess of this temple is ‘AMMA’ Bhagavathy (DEVI) along with her daughter-‘MAKAL’ Bhagavathy. Each of them has separate temples. Besides there are separate temples for Bhagavathy, Daivathan, Kshethrapalan, Gulikan,Vishnumoorthy etc. Devotees of this Community engaged in fishing has strongly believe that they are protected and saved from rough sea and weather and bring wealth by the grace and blessings of ‘AMMA’-they call as ‘Katalamma’. All kinds of pooja, Archana, Nivedyam etc are performed by the Kshethram Uralanmar of the community widely known as velichappadan and Karanavan. The most important Festival of this temple is POORAM. Seven days pooramahotsavam begins with ‘kodiyettam’ in Rohini (star) day and ends with Araat on Pooram starting in the month of ‘MEENAM’ Thousands of devotees take part in the festival and receive blessings of God and Goddess in and around the main temple. This temple originally belongs four families of this locality. About 35 years back this temple was handed over to the community through a registered deed keeping the right of ‘Uralanmar’ to perform Pooja and other rituals of this temple. Since then every year a committee is elected for the smooth and effective administrator of the temple.
